############################################ The techne list has been 
created to discuss activism and facilitate organising around TECHNOLOGY and 
DEMOCRACY issues

and is a result of conversations had across the internet or during 
conferences such as People's Global Action in Belgrade, Serbia or the 
European Social Forum in London, United Kingdom during the year 2004. It is 
meant to support direct action, media strategies, education work, community 
& labor organising, corporate accountability campaigns, or even pressure 
work (for regulatory frameworks).

Information and Communication Technologies (ICTs), new forms of 
surveillance, genetic engineering, biotec, military weaponry, intellectual 
property debates, etc are all legitimate topics of discussion for this list 
although many of them are recognized and discussed elsewhere on the 
internet. Special emphasis might be given to nanotech and converging 
technologies or any other fields within which there is little or only 
recent presence by social and environmental justice movements.
